What is in the crystal ball for spring 2013? Besides April showers and May flowers, fashionistas are already making room in their wardrobes for runway trends. Expect to see bold fashion statements including high-contrast black and white, stripes and more prints. LA-based fashion designer Karen Kane, Beverly Hills boutique owner Jodie Robinson and fashion expert Jaimie Hilfiger (yes, there is a relation to Tommy) lay out what to wear and buy for the next season with tips anyone can use.

Karen Kane, fashion extraordinaire, says lace is a springtime wardrobe must. "Whether it's colorful or classic black and white, you can't go wrong. Crochet and lace are both timeless staples that emanate sophisticated femininity." She suggests throwing a motorcycle jacket on top of a lace dress to give the ultra feminine lines a bit of edge.

Energize your spring wardrobe with high-contrast black and white pieces. Kane says, "nothing is more classic than black and white, and when you mix the two together, the effect can be breathtaking." From dresses to pant suits, it is a color scheme that works for most people.

Karen Kane, originally from Santa Barbara, is known for her namesake line which reflects her personal fashion philosophy inspired by the California coast.
karenkaneblackwhitedressfinal.jpgHeadquartered in Los Angeles, Kane's collections are sold in most major department stores and over 550 specialty boutiques.  Her designs are synonymous with style, comfort and sophistication.

Although spring weather is synonymous with lighter pastel hues, Beverly Hills store owner Jodie Robinson says to get ready for bold rich colors. Emphasize your closet with leather skirts and dresses in royal blues, purples and reds. Leather in spring is a perfect investment piece that you can wear for years to come.

For the big date night or a Saturday hang with gal pals, it is easy to wear popular cutout or peek-a-boo tees dressed up or casual, plus you get to show off a little skin. Whether you are baring your middriff or revealing a little shoulder, keep the sexy trend classic, not trashy.

Jamie Hilfiger is telling her clients to shop dresses for springtime. Sporty girly dresses with flirty A-line skirts are so cute with wedge open-toe sandals and wedge sneakers. These dresses show off your legs, and if you've got them, flaunt them.

Bold stripes flooded the runways and are making their way into the department stores and boutiques again. Stripes take on a Mod 60's approach this time around. Pair larger and daring horizontal stripes with bold verticals for high-fashion appeal.

Jaimie Hilfiger, model, fashion expert and niece of legendary designer Tommy Hilfiger, is a leading fashion commentator on the industry. She is spot-on with runway trends and knows how to interpret the looks so the everyday gal can actually wear them.
